Caterpillar Inc. (CAT) filed a Form 8-K on August 17, 2012, to provide supplemental information regarding retail sales of machines and power systems for the three-month rolling period ending July 2012, compared to the same period in the prior year. This disclosure, furnished under Regulation FD, offers insights into the company's sales performance across various geographic regions and business sectors, based on unaudited reports from its independent dealers. The data reveals a generally positive trend in machine retail sales, driven significantly by North America and the Asia/Pacific region, both showing robust double-digit percentage increases. While the Europe, Africa, and Middle East (EAME) region experienced a slight decline, and Latin America continued a downward trend, the overall global machine sales showed an increase. For power systems, the Transportation and Petroleum sectors demonstrated strong growth, while Electric Power and Industrial sectors saw declines. Investors should note that this information reflects dealer deliveries to end-users and may not directly align with Caterpillar's reported sales figures due to time lags and the independent nature of dealer reporting.

Key Highlights

  • 1Global machine retail sales increased by 14% for the three months ending July 2012 compared to the prior year.
  • 2North America showed a significant 25% increase in machine retail sales for the period.
  • 3Asia/Pacific region demonstrated strong growth with a 28% increase in machine retail sales.
  • 4EAME (Europe, Africa, and Middle East) region experienced a slight 1% decrease in machine retail sales.
  • 5Latin America continued a downward trend with a 2% decrease in machine retail sales.
  • 6Power Systems retail sales saw a 4% overall increase, with strong performance in Transportation (up 11%) and Petroleum (up 20%).
  • 7Electric Power and Industrial sectors within Power Systems experienced declines of 6% and 19% respectively.
